بخشی از پاورپوینت

اسلاید 1 :

مدارهاي منطقي ديجيتال

اسلاید 2 :

ورود به سیستم دیجیتال
فصل اول:

اسلاید 3 :

سیستم ده دهی اعداد (Decimal):
آشنایی پیچیدگی را پنهان می کند؟
ده رقم 0..9
موقعیت ، وزن تعیین می کند:

اسلاید 4 :

سیستم دودویی اعداد(binary):
آسان برای کامپیوتر ها, ناملموس برای ما
از ارقام دودویی(binary digits (bits))، به جای ارقام ده دهی استفاده می کند.
n بیت داده شده می تواند نشانگر 2^n عدد باشد.
با ده انگشت می شود تا 1023 شمرد!
در این سیستم نیز از موقعیت، وزن را تعیین می کند.

اسلاید 6 :

تبدیل از مبنای ده به مبنای دو
روش اول : تقسیمات متوالی
( 325 )10
325
162
( 101000101 )2

اسلاید 7 :

روش دوم : کاهش متوالی توان های دو
توان های دو :
1  2  4  8  16  32  64  128  256  512  1024  …
25 = 1 1 0 0 1

اسلاید 8 :

تبدیل از مبنای دو به مبنای ده
( 1 0 1 1 1 0 )21
0 x 1
1 x 2
1 x 4
1 x 8
0 x 16
1 x 32
(46)10

اسلاید 9 :

25.43  11001.01101 … 0.43 * 2 = 0.86
0.86 * 2 = 1.72
0.72 * 2 = 1.44
0.44 * 2 = 0.88
0.88 * 2 = 1.76

اعداد اعشاری
بیتی:nاعداد بدون علامت در قالب
0 حداقل

2n – 1حداکثر
20 + 21 + … + 2a = 2( a + 1 ) - 1

اسلاید 10 :

اعداد علامت دار
1- سیستم علامت مقدار + : 0
- : 1
..
بیت علامت
n - 1
2 – سیستم متمم دو
258 – 194 = 258 + ( 999 – 194 ) + 1 – 1000 =
A – B = A + B + 1
متمم دو

اسلاید 11 :

در روش متمم دو :
1 0 0 1 0 1 1 = +20 + 21 + 23 – 26 = - 53
بیتی عینا مشابه نمایش آن در سیستم nتمرین : یک عدد منفی پیدا کنید، که روش نمایش آن در سیستم متمم دو و قالب
بیتی باشد.nعلامت مقدار و قالب
تمرین : سیستمی برلی ارائه اعداد اعشاری منفی نشان دهید که به کمک آن بتوان جمع و تفریق را انجام داد و درگیر رقم
قرض نشد.

اسلاید 12 :

سیستم متمم دو سیستم متمم یک سیستم علامت مقدار
000 = +0000 = +0000 = +0 001 = +1001 = +1001 = +1 010 = +2010 = +2010 = +2 011 = +3011 = +3011 = +3 100 = -0100 = -3100 = -4 101 = -1101 = -2101 = -3 110 = -2110 = -1110 = -2 111 = -3111 = -0111 = -1
روش های ممکن جهت نمایش اعداد علامت دار:

اسلاید 13 :

متمم 2 :
1- عدد بدون علامت به صورت باینری نوشته شود.

2 – قالب ریزی

3 – اگر عدد مثبت بود، کار تمام است، اما اگر عدد منفی است لازم است متمم دو شود.
( 49 )10 = ( 1 1 0 0 0 1 )2
0 1 1 0 0 0 1

اسلاید 14 :

جمع و تفریق اعداد علامت دار :
49
+ 23

- 26
1 0 0 1 1 1 1
0 0 1 0 1 1 1

1 1 0 0 1 1 0
- اگر در جمع خطای سرریز رخ داد، باید خمع را در قالب بزرگتری انجام دهیم.

است.Carry- در سیستم بدون علامت خطای سرریز همان

اسلاید 15 :

)Over flow خطای سرریز (
- در جمع اعداد بدون علامت، رخداد سرریز همان رقم نقلی است.
- در جمع و تفریق اعدا علامت دار، سرریز در دو هنگام ممکن است رخ دهد: جمع دو عدد مثبت
یا جمع دو عدد منفی.

تشخیص رخداد سرریز:

راه اول : اگر حاصلجمع دو عدد مثبت عددی منفی شود و یا جمع دو عدد منفی، عددی مثبت،


راه دوم : در صورتی که دو رقم نقلی آخر مساوی باشند.

اسلاید 16 :

جمع اعداد اعشاری :
25 . 50
38 . 75
0 0 1 1 0 0 1 . 1 0 0 0
1 0 1 1 0 0 1 . 0 1 0 0

1 1 1 0 0 1 0 . 1 1 0 0
- 13
0.25
0.5
مبنای 4، 8، 16
25  ( 1 1 0 0 1 )2
0 1 1 0 0 1
 ( 121 )4
0 1 1 0 0 1
0 0 0 1 1 0 0 1
 ( 31 )8
 ( 19 )16

اسلاید 17 :

ضرب و تقسیم اعداد باینری :
ضرب به روش معمولی :
1 1 1 0

0 1 0 1
1 1 1 0
0 0 0 0
1 1 1 0
0 0 0 0
1 0 0 0 1 1 0

اسلاید 18 :

ضرب به روش جمع های متوالی :
1 1 1 0
1 1 1 0
1 1 1 0
1 1 1 0
1 1 1 0
1 0 0 0 1 1 0

اسلاید 19 :

کدینگ اطلاعات :
هدف : ورورد به سیستم دیجیتال
معیار ها :
- افزایش سرعت
- کاهش فضا
- راحتی کار با آن
- امنیت
- اطمینان

اسلاید 20 :

Binary Coded Decimal
0
1
2
3
4
5
6
7
8
9
0 0 0 0
0 0 0 1
0 0 1 0
0 0 1 1
0 1 0 0
0 1 0 1
0 1 1 0
0 1 1 1
1 0 0 0
1 0 0 1
- در مورد کاراکتر ها، از کد اسکی آنها استفاده می کنیم.
B C D
(دارای وزن )

در متن اصلی پاورپوینت به هم ریختگی وجود ندارد. برای مطالعه بیشتر پاورپوینت آن را خریداری کنید